About ethyl 4-[2-(4-fluoro-2-methylphenyl)ethyl]-5-methyl-1,2,4-triazole-3-carboxylate
ethyl 4-[2-(4-fluoro-2-methylphenyl)ethyl]-5-methyl-1,2,4-triazole-3-carboxylate (PubChem CID 83232820) has the molecular formula C15H18FN3O2
and a molecular weight of 291.33 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is ethyl 4-[2-(4-fluoro-2-methylphenyl)ethyl]-5-methyl-1,2,4-triazole-3-carboxylate.

What is the SMILES notation for ethyl 4-[2-(4-fluoro-2-methylphenyl)ethyl]-5-methyl-1,2,4-triazole-3-carboxylate?
The canonical SMILES for ethyl 4-[2-(4-fluoro-2-methylphenyl)ethyl]-5-methyl-1,2,4-triazole-3-carboxylate is CCOC(=O)c1nnc(C)n1CCc1ccc(F)cc1C.
What is the InChIKey of ethyl 4-[2-(4-fluoro-2-methylphenyl)ethyl]-5-methyl-1,2,4-triazole-3-carboxylate?
The InChIKey is BUXSIXYDOASHSL-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C15H18FN3O2/c1-4-21-15(20)14-18-17-11(3)19(14)8-7-12-5-6-13(16)9-10(12)2/h5-6,9H,4,7-8H2,1-3H3.
What are the key properties of ethyl 4-[2-(4-fluoro-2-methylphenyl)ethyl]-5-methyl-1,2,4-triazole-3-carboxylate?
ethyl 4-[2-(4-fluoro-2-methylphenyl)ethyl]-5-methyl-1,2,4-triazole-3-carboxylate has a molecular weight of 291.33 g/mol, XLogP of 2.45, 5 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 5 hydrogen bond acceptors.
